Hanging Garment Wrinkle Remover
A hanging garment wrinkle remover is provided having a support member engageable with a garment. The support member is formed of a first member component in a biased removable engagement against or toward a second member component. With a garment engaged between the first and second member components gravity acting on the weight of the support member removes garment wrinkles over time. A hanger having slots to engage the support member and support the garment can also be provided.
Collapsible drying rod
A collapsible drying rod has an elongated support potion that is collapsible into at least three portions that can be disengaged, or pulled apart, and aligned with each other to provide a compact collapsed drying rod that is held together by an elastic tether. A collapsible drying rod may have a center support member and extensions that extend out from opposing ends of the center support member. An elastic tether may be configured within a conduit that extends along the length of the center support member and/or extensions. A collapsible drying rod may include a hanger portion that is attached to the center support member by a hanger retainer having a flexible extension that can be used to retain the collapsible drying rod to a support.
Systems for hanging articles
A system for the display and support of apparel includes a support arm which is attached to an horizontal surface such as a clothing bar or shelf. The support arm extends perpendicularly relative to the horizontal surface such that banging apparel hung from the support arm is displayed with its front showing rather than from the side.
Systems for Hanging Articles Relative to Surface
A system for support and display of hanging articles and for mounting to a horizontal attachment surface. The system comprises: (i) a support arm having a length portion with a first end and a second end; (ii) multiple stays disposed at various locations along the support arm; and (iii) an attachment member configurable to variably fit either of a first size horizontal attachment surface or a second size horizontal attachment surface. A majority of the length portion extends in a descending and non-vertical direction away from the first end. Each stay, in the multiple stays, is configured to retain a portion of a hanger so as to impede the hanger from sliding in the descending and non-vertical direction.
